Splenectomy is most useful in :

A
Thrombocytopenia
B
Hereditary spherocytosis
C
H.S. purpura
D
Sickle cell anemia
High-Yield Explanation
Answer is B (Hereditary spherocytosis) Splenectomy is curative in hereditary spherocytosis. Splenectomy is carried out in all symptomatic patients Q because of the potential for gall stones and stones and episodes of bone marrow hyperplasia or hemolytic crisis Q It reliably corrects the anemia and RBC survival often becomes normal or nearly so. The operative risk is low. Remember Splenectomy is not carried out in young children e (preferably postponed until age 4) in order to minimize the risk of severe infections Q with gram positive encapsulated organisms.
